Yvonne Schulz is a scholar working on Emergency Medicine, Molecular Biology and Surgery. According to data from OpenAlex, Yvonne Schulz has authored 13 papers receiving a total of 283 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 5 papers in Emergency Medicine, 3 papers in Molecular Biology and 2 papers in Surgery. Recurrent topics in Yvonne Schulz’s work include Poisoning and overdose treatments (3 papers), Autopsy Techniques and Outcomes (2 papers) and Airway Management and Intubation Techniques (2 papers). Yvonne Schulz is often cited by papers focused on Poisoning and overdose treatments (3 papers), Autopsy Techniques and Outcomes (2 papers) and Airway Management and Intubation Techniques (2 papers). Yvonne Schulz collaborates with scholars based in Germany and Switzerland. Yvonne Schulz's co-authors include H. Troger, Armin Fieguth, Jens-Peter Weller, Jörg Teske, Thomas Rothämel, Wilhelm Bockelmann, Michael Teuber, Urs‐Vito Albrecht, Anette Solveig Debertin and D. Breitmeier and has published in prestigious journals such as International Dairy Journal, Journal of Chromatography B and International Journal of Legal Medicine.
